Meaning of MOLD
noun
- A hollow form or matrix for shaping a fluid or plastic substance.
- A frame or model around or on which something is formed or shaped.
verb
- To shape in or on a mold; to form into a particular shape; to give shape to.
- To guide or determine the growth or development of; influence
noun
- A natural substance in the form of a woolly or furry growth of tiny fungi that appears when organic material lies for a long time exposed to (usually warm and moist) air.
verb
- To cause to become moldy; to cause mold to grow upon.
- To become moldy; to be covered or filled, in whole or in part, with a mold.
noun
- Loose friable soil, rich in humus and fit for planting.
- (chiefly plural) Earth, ground.
verb
- To cover with mold or soil.
